MySql在系统重装后,也跟着重装。但是出现了很多的问题。相信大家也遇到了很多奇奇怪怪的问题,然后上网求助,但是网上的攻略太多太繁杂,而且不一定奏效。
现在我只能以我遇到的情况给大家说下我是如何解决问题,首先我没有按网上说的去改配置文件,改了并不会最终让软件安装成功。
我再次安装的是mysql-5.5.29-winx64
下载地址:http://download.csdn.net/download/finewind/5037491
安装过程没有多少要说的,就是下一步下一步,当然有几个地方要勾选,大家可以参考
http://www.cnd8.com/downinfo/3355.html这上面的安装步骤,不过别下载他的数据库软件,感觉捆绑的软件太多。
现在进入正题
当安装进行到最后一步时,在Start service时,报错,这时候我也试着按网上的攻略改过my.ini什么的所有,但是最后还是把mysql相关的文件删除掉之后,在C盘里隐藏文件programData中含有mysql的文件夹,这是脏数据,删掉就可以执行到第四步。
http://346520456.iteye.com/blog/1828074
在第四步中,报错Can't connect to MySQL server (10060),,这是它上面的报错提示的第一个解决办法就是看看你的防火墙有没有屏蔽你的数据库进程。
参考了http://database.51cto.com/art/201107/274565.htm
这时候我是这么做的先关掉电脑防火墙,同时有把MYsql用360卸载掉,用360的好处就是他可以帮你把注册表也给删除了,然后最重要一点要手动把C盘里脏数据programData中含有mysql的文件夹删掉,再重新安装mysql。。。。在再次安装过程中我把这个选项"Add firewall exception for this port "给勾选了(之前没有勾选,见第一幅图),或许勾选了他就不用关防火墙了,不过我没再试,代价太大了。
这个图是我随便找的,安装过程中我把"Add firewall exception for this port "给勾选了(只有这个地方跟我这篇文章附上的第二个链接地址的安装教程不一样)http://bbs.csdn.net/topics/370135340。然后一步一步按
安装教程进行安装,最后会呈现安装成功的界面,然后你就可以登录MYSQL了。